Under the direction of the Area Manager, the Project Manager is responsible for planning, directing, and coordinating activities on designated jobs to ensure that goals and/or objectives of the job are accomplished within the prescribed timeframe and funding parameters.
Role and Responsibilities
- Be a leader on all work sites by wearing proper PPE and espousing the Walbec value of Safety by regularly participating in morning huddles and following safety protocols/practices
- Runs less complex general contractor work
- Understands most specifications and knows when to ask questions
- Understands mix and Technical Services (TS) project-related issues.
- Establishes relationships with subcontractors and general contractors
- Understands difference between bid vs. quote jobs and their relevance
- Evaluates projects for quantity over and under runs effectively and efficiently
- Establishes and maintains strong client relationships
- Evaluates productivity and efficiency of field personnel and equipment
- Ability to read and understand standard job cost reports:
- Bid vs. actual
- Actual cost-to-date
- Job profitability report
- Billing worksheet
- Unbilled revenue
- Accounts receivable
- Daily production and cost reports
- Site assessment of existing and new in-the-field construction:
- Establishment of proper grades for drainage
- Soil analysis for proper aggregate thickness
- Existing pavement surface evaluation
